-
DOM文檔加載的步驟: (1) 解析HTML結(jié)構(gòu)。 (2) 加載外部腳本和樣式表文件。 (3) 解析并執(zhí)行腳本代碼。 (4) 構(gòu)造HTML DOM模型。//ready (5) 加載圖片等外部文件。 (6) 頁面加載完畢。//load查看全部
-
看不懂,留著以后再看吧查看全部
-
這還得學習js必包,原型函數(shù),對象的感念,已經(jīng)模糊了查看全部
-
context.querySelector 在上下文調(diào)用的context元素上指定一個id,通過這個限制范圍。注意finally總是執(zhí)行context.removeAttribute("id") 。查看全部
-
關(guān)于getElementsByTagName,如果選擇器是通配符"*"的話,IE6-8會混雜注釋節(jié)點。查看全部
-
element.querySelectorAll 在文檔內(nèi)找全部符合選擇器描述的節(jié)點包括Element本身查看全部
-
觀察腳本加載的順序 腳本解析一 腳本解析三 腳本解析二 DOMContentLoaded回調(diào) load事件回調(diào)查看全部
-
DOM文檔加載的步驟: 要想理解為什么ready先執(zhí)行,load后執(zhí)行就要先了解下DOM文檔加載的步驟: (1) 解析HTML結(jié)構(gòu)。 (2) 加載外部腳本和樣式表文件。 (3) 解析并執(zhí)行腳本代碼。 (4) 構(gòu)造HTML DOM模型。//ready (5) 加載圖片等外部文件。 (6) 頁面加載完畢。//load 從上面的描述中大家應該已經(jīng)理解了吧,ready在第(4)步完成之后就執(zhí)行了,但是load要在第(6)步完成之后才執(zhí)行。查看全部
-
不是很懂查看全部
-
通過new操作符構(gòu)建一個對象,一般經(jīng)過四步: A.創(chuàng)建一個新對象 B.將構(gòu)造函數(shù)的作用域賦給新對象(所以this就指向了這個新對象) C.執(zhí)行構(gòu)造函數(shù)中的代碼 D.返回這個新對象 ajQuery.fn.init.prototype = ajQuery.fn; 這樣就可以返回一個jquery對象改了查看全部
-
DOM文檔加載的步驟: (1) 解析HTML結(jié)構(gòu)。 (2) 加載外部腳本和樣式表文件。 (3) 解析并執(zhí)行腳本代碼。 (4) 構(gòu)造HTML DOM模型。//ready (5) 加載圖片等外部文件。 (6) 頁面加載完畢。//load查看全部
-
最新jQuery2.1.1版本的結(jié)構(gòu):查看全部
-
ajQuery.fn.init.prototype = ajQuery.fn; 這樣就可以返回一個jquery對象改了查看全部
-
函數(shù)表達式聲明不會提前,提前調(diào)用會報錯 function oClick2(){ try{ ajQuery2(); }catch(e){ show('oClick2,ajQuery2會報錯,未定義,命名函數(shù)表達式不會預先提升') } var ajQuery2 = function(){ show('ajQuery2') } }查看全部
-
兩次創(chuàng)建 確保是通過new操作符構(gòu)建,這樣就能保證當前構(gòu)造的是一個帶有this的實例對象查看全部
舉報
0/150
提交
取消